Haptic feedback for enhanced user experience
Incorporating haptic feedback into tech products adds an extra layer of interactivity and immersion for users. Haptic feedback, also known as tactile feedback, simulates the sense of touch through vibrations, providing users with physical feedback in response to their actions on a device.
- When users interact with buttons, sliders, or other touch controls on a device, haptic feedback can provide a subtle vibration to confirm their actions, making the user experience more engaging and intuitive.
- For example, when scrolling through a list, a haptic vibration can give users a sense of texture or resistance, mimicking the feeling of turning a page or flipping a switch.
- Haptic feedback can also be used to create a sense of realism in gaming applications, where vibrations correspond to actions within the game, enhancing the overall gameplay experience.
By incorporating haptic feedback into tech products, designers can create more intuitive and user-friendly interfaces that enhance the overall usability and enjoyment of the product. Users are more likely to feel connected to a device that provides tactile feedback, as it creates a more immersive experience that engages multiple senses.
As technology continues to advance, the integration of haptic feedback is expected to become more prevalent in a wide range of tech products, including smartphones, wearables, and virtual reality devices. Designers will need to consider how to effectively implement haptic feedback to enhance user experiences and distinguish their products in a competitive market.

Before diving into the world of 3D modeling and rendering, let’s start with the basics. 3D modeling is the process of creating a digital representation of an object or scene in three dimensions. This involves shaping and manipulating virtual objects to bring them to life in a computer-generated environment.
On the other hand, rendering is the process of generating a final image or video based on the 3D model created. It involves adding textures, lighting, shadows, and other visual effects to create a realistic and visually appealing outcome.
Think of 3D modeling as sculpting a rough clay figure, while rendering is painting and detailing that figure to make it look lifelike and complete.
Key Differences between 3D Modeling and Rendering
- 3D modeling focuses on creating the actual 3D object or environment, while rendering focuses on making it look realistic and visually appealing.
- 3D modeling involves shaping and manipulating digital objects, while rendering involves adding textures, lighting, and other effects to enhance the final output.
- 3D modeling is more about structure and form, whereas rendering is about aesthetics and details.
Understanding these differences is crucial in design and animation, as both processes work hand in hand to bring concepts to life in a virtual space. While 3D modeling lays the foundation, rendering adds the finishing touches to make the project visually stunning.

Different Formats of Social Media Animation: GIFs, Videos, and Cinemagraphs
When it comes to social media animation, there are various formats that can be utilized to create engaging content for your audience. Each format has its own unique characteristics and benefits, catering to different preferences and objectives.
- GIFs: GIFs (Graphics Interchange Format) are short, looped animations that have become incredibly popular on social media platforms. They are a great way to convey a message or emotion in a quick and entertaining manner. GIFs are easy to create and can be shared widely across different channels.
- Videos: Videos are a versatile format that allows for longer and more intricate animations. They are perfect for storytelling and capturing the attention of viewers. With the rise of video consumption on social media, creating engaging video animations can help boost your presence and engagement with your audience.
- Cinemagraphs: Cinemagraphs are a blend of photo and video elements, where a certain part of the image is moving while the rest remains static. This creates a mesmerizing effect that can captivate viewers and add a touch of elegance to your animations. Cinemagraphs are gaining popularity for their creativity and unique visual appeal.
Choosing the right format for your social media animation will depend on your goals, target audience, and the message you want to convey. Experimenting with different formats can help you determine what resonates best with your audience and drives the desired engagement.

Understanding the Different Types of Animation Styles
When creating training video animations, it is important to understand the different types of animation styles available to choose from. Each style has its own unique characteristics and can help you convey your message effectively to your audience.
- 2D Animation: This traditional style of animation involves creating characters and scenes in two-dimensional space. It is commonly used for cartoons, explainer videos, and educational content.
- 3D Animation: With 3D animation, everything appears to have depth and volume, creating a more realistic and immersive viewing experience. This style is often used in gaming, movies, and product visualization.
- Whiteboard Animation: Whiteboard animation involves creating drawings on a white background, simulating the process of someone drawing on a whiteboard. This style is popular for educational and instructional videos.
- Typography Animation: Typography animation focuses on animated text and typography to convey information in a visually engaging way. This style is often used for motion graphics and marketing videos.
- Stop Motion Animation: Stop motion animation involves capturing individual frames of a physical object in different positions to create the illusion of movement. This style gives a handmade and tactile feel to videos.
By understanding the different animation styles available, you can choose the one that best suits your training video needs. Consider factors such as your target audience, the message you want to convey, and the overall tone you want to set for your video. Experimenting with different styles can help you find the one that resonates most with your viewers and enhances the effectiveness of your training videos.
